As of March 2025, the average annual salary for employees at Norvell Fixture & Equipment in the United States is $64,550.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$31. Salaries at Norvell Fixture & Equipment typically range from $56,713 to $73,441 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Individual sal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as job role, experience, education level, certifications, and more. At Norvell Fixture & Equipment, a Compliance Specialist is among the highest earners, with an average salary of approximately $185,529 per year. Conversely, the lowest-paid position is Administrative Assistant, earning around $56,022 annually. Explore this page further for more salary and benefits information at Norvell Fixture & Equipment.

JOB TITLE | SALARY RANGE | AVERAGE SALARY | COMPANY NAME |
---|---|---|---|
Account Support Representative | $61,217 - $94,219 | $77,718 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Account Support Representative (Inside Sales) | $66,012 - $94,661 | $80,337 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Associate Account Consultant | $52,179 - $66,537 | $59,358 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Business Development Associate | $77,410 - $102,151 | $89,781 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Industrial Measurement Technician - Field Service | $57,227 - $74,131 | $65,679 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Inside Sales Representative | $51,886 - $76,842 | $64,364 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Scheduler / Office Manager | $105,813 - $146,328 | $126,071 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Service Technician - Heavy Capacity | $51,486 - $68,712 | $60,099 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Account Specialist | $74,515 - $103,959 | $89,237 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Administrative Assistant | $49,604 - $62,439 | $56,022 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Branch Coordinator | $134,274 - $172,056 | $153,165 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
Commissions Accountant | $78,274 - $98,787 | $88,530 | Norvell Fixture & Equipment |
